Avanty

Avanty is an AI-powered Chrome extension designed as an intelligent copilot for data analysts using Metabase. It streamlines workflows by enabling users to generate, edit, explain, and format SQL queries using natural language. This tool significantly saves time, enhances productivity, and helps in understanding complex data queries, making data analysis faster and more intuitive.

About Business Intelligence

Business Intelligence (BI) tools are AI-powered platforms that transform raw business data into actionable insights for strategic decision-making. These tools leverage advanced algorithms and machine learning to automate data processing, identify complex trends, and provide predictive analytics. Their primary value lies in empowering organizations to understand past performance, monitor current operations, and forecast future outcomes, leading to more informed and agile business strategies.

Core Features

  • Interactive Dashboards: Customizable visual interfaces for real-time monitoring of key performance indicators (KPIs) and metrics.
  • Predictive Analytics: AI-driven models that forecast future trends and potential outcomes based on historical data patterns.
  • Automated Reporting: Generation of scheduled or on-demand reports with deep dives into specific business areas.
  • Natural Language Querying (NLQ): Allows users to ask questions in plain language and receive data-driven answers without complex coding.
  • Data Visualization: Creation of charts, graphs, and maps to present complex data in an easily understandable format.

Applicable Scenarios

Business Intelligence tools are essential for various departments, from executive leadership to operational teams. For instance, sales managers use them to track regional performance and identify top-selling products, while marketing teams analyze campaign effectiveness and customer segmentation. Finance departments leverage BI for budget analysis and financial forecasting, enabling proactive risk management and resource allocation.

How to Choose

When selecting an AI Business Intelligence tool, consider its data integration capabilities with your existing systems (CRM, ERP, databases), the breadth and depth of its visualization options, and the sophistication of its AI-powered analytics (e.g., predictive modeling, anomaly detection). Evaluate its scalability to handle growing data volumes, ease of use for non-technical users, and the availability of robust security features and compliance standards.

Business Intelligence use cases

1

Optimizing Sales Performance

Sales managers utilize AI Business Intelligence tools to analyze sales data across regions, products, and customer segments. By visualizing real-time performance metrics and identifying underperforming areas or emerging opportunities, they can quickly adjust strategies, allocate resources more effectively, and forecast future sales trends with greater accuracy, leading to improved revenue generation.

2

Enhancing Marketing Campaign Effectiveness

Marketing teams leverage BI platforms to track the performance of various campaigns across different channels. These tools help analyze customer engagement, conversion rates, and return on investment (ROI) for each initiative. AI-driven insights can identify which campaigns resonate most with specific demographics, allowing marketers to optimize spending and personalize future outreach efforts.

3

Streamlining Financial Forecasting and Budgeting

Finance departments employ Business Intelligence to gain a comprehensive view of financial health. By integrating data from accounting, payroll, and sales systems, they can generate accurate forecasts, monitor budget adherence, and identify potential financial risks or opportunities. AI capabilities can detect anomalies in spending patterns and predict future cash flows, supporting more robust financial planning.

4

Improving Operational Efficiency and Supply Chain Management

Operations managers use BI tools to monitor key operational metrics, such as production output, inventory levels, and supply chain logistics. Real-time dashboards provide visibility into bottlenecks, delays, or inefficiencies. AI can predict equipment failures or demand fluctuations, enabling proactive adjustments to optimize resource allocation, reduce waste, and ensure smoother operations.

5

Gaining Deeper Customer Behavior Insights

Customer service and product development teams utilize AI Business Intelligence to analyze customer interactions, purchase history, and feedback data. These tools help identify customer segments, predict churn risk, and understand preferences. By visualizing customer journeys and sentiment, businesses can tailor products, services, and support to enhance satisfaction and loyalty.

6

Supporting Strategic Executive Decision-Making

Executive leadership relies on BI dashboards to get a high-level overview of organizational performance across all departments. These tools consolidate complex data into digestible reports and visualizations, highlighting key trends, risks, and opportunities. AI-powered insights provide a data-driven foundation for strategic planning, market entry decisions, and long-term growth initiatives.

Business Intelligence FAQ

What is AI-powered Business Intelligence?

AI-powered Business Intelligence (BI) refers to the use of artificial intelligence and machine learning technologies within BI platforms to automate data analysis, uncover hidden patterns, and generate predictive insights. Unlike traditional BI, which primarily focuses on historical data reporting, AI-powered BI can forecast future trends, detect anomalies, and provide more sophisticated, actionable recommendations, significantly enhancing decision-making capabilities.

How does Business Intelligence differ from Data Analytics?

While closely related, Business Intelligence (BI) focuses on what happened and what is happening by providing dashboards and reports for operational and strategic decision-making. Data Analytics, the broader parent category, involves a deeper dive into why something happened and what could happen, often requiring more technical expertise for data exploration and statistical modeling. AI-powered BI bridges this gap by bringing advanced analytical capabilities to business users in an accessible format.

What are the key benefits of using AI Business Intelligence tools?

AI Business Intelligence tools offer several key benefits, including enhanced decision-making through data-driven insights, improved operational efficiency by identifying bottlenecks and optimizing processes, and a competitive advantage from understanding market trends and customer behavior more deeply. They also enable proactive risk management, faster identification of new opportunities, and significant time savings by automating complex data analysis tasks.

Who can benefit most from AI Business Intelligence tools?

A wide range of professionals can benefit from AI Business Intelligence tools. This includes executive leadership for strategic planning, sales and marketing teams for performance tracking and campaign optimization, finance departments for budgeting and forecasting, and operations managers for supply chain and process efficiency. Essentially, any role requiring data-driven insights to make informed decisions can leverage these tools effectively.

What should I consider when choosing an AI Business Intelligence solution?

When selecting an AI Business Intelligence solution, prioritize its ability to integrate with your existing data sources, the intuitiveness and customizability of its dashboards and reporting features, and the robustness of its AI capabilities like predictive analytics and natural language processing. Also, consider its scalability, security features, pricing model, and the level of technical support and training provided to ensure it aligns with your organizational needs and user skill levels.
